Position:

Identity Manager Security Consultant
Education: Master’s degree in Computer Science prefered.
Responsibility:
Serve as member of Identity and Access Governance implementation teams
Assist in design and architecture of overall IAM implementation
Develop code in Java and C++ for system applications.
Participate in detailed design architecture and implementing analysis that will identify requirements related to people, processes and technology.
Participate as team member or lead implementation projects.
Research technical problems and assist in identifying solutions
Integrate technical and application components.
Participate in identifying configuration changes.
Participate in implementing all systems to deploy an application.
Maintain, tune and repair applications and provide user support.
Provide support to project type work and put together work plans and task management.
Skills Required:
Requires experience deploying Identity Manager products from Sun-Oracle, CA and Novell in a minimum of two separate environments including a production roll out
Experience with the design and architecture of Directory Server products desirable
Proficiency in programming in Java, PERL and C++
Administrative Knowledge of SQL Server 200x, Oracle 9i/10g/11g, Windows 2000/2003/2008 Server, Linux, AIX and other UNIX-based Operating Systems, Terminal Server, Clustering technologies, Networking Protocols, Information Security is required.
Dedication to teamwork.
Advanced written and verbal communication skills.
Demonstrated integrity within a professional environment.
Years of experience: Requires a minimum of 12 months of CA, Novell and/or Oracle Identity Manager experience
